WebMar 9, 2024 · An important classical Roman report comes from Pliny the Elder, who wrote of the aurora in 77 CE, calling the lights a "chasma" and describing it as a "yawning" of the night sky, accompanied by something that looked like blood and fire falling to earth. Southern European records of the Northern Lights begin as early as the 5th century BCE. WebNorthern Lights. Web6. Flattop Mountain And Chugach State Park. The Glen Alps Overlook provides excellent views. It is at 2,200 feet in elevation and is arguably the best location to see the northern lights in Anchorage. Visitors are high enough up that Anchorage is a distant urban glow and there are unobstructed views of the northern sky.
